Sweet Pea Naomi Nazareth
Sweet Pea ‘Naomi Nazareth’ is one of the best pale blues you can get, although we may be slightly biased!
Bred by Roger Parsons, it is a cross between Alaska Blue and Bristol. Roger was after the vigour and stem length found in Alaska Blue but with the colouring of Bristol. The result was a robust pale blue, with very good stem length and flower placement. Naomi Nazareth is often found on the show bench.
Raised by Roger Parsons and named for his wife. Highly recommended.
All our seed is hand harvested from plants grown in East Anglia.
Scent Rating 4/5.

Standard Packet Size 10 Seeds Type of Plant? Scrambling vine with tendrils. Grow on supports such as wigwams, fences, wires or archways. Tie in if required. When to plant seeds? Autumn or Spring Where to grow? Moist, well drained soil in full sun Flowering Time? May to September Height? 1.8m (6ft) Plant Care Regular watering and picking encourages more flowers Growing Instructions Detailed growing instructions can be downloaded from the website
